La chanson évoque une connexion profonde entre deux personnes, peu importe leur passé. Elle explore l'idée que ce qui compte vraiment, ce sont les échanges sincères et la complicité qui se créent entre elles, sans se soucier des opinions des autres. Il ne s'agit pas de juger les styles de vie, qu'ils soient jeunes ou vieux, mais plutôt de vivre l'instant présent ensemble, sans se laisser distraire par le monde extérieur. C'est un hommage à la simplicité des échanges authentiques, où l'essentiel réside dans le dialogue entre deux êtres.
